
Rikeva (Rykacheva) Glacier flows from the Northern Novaya Zemlya Ice Cap to the west coast and the Barents Sea. The glacier has been retreating rapidly like all tidewater glaciers in northern Novaya Zemlya (Pelto, 2016) (Carr et al 2014) identified an average retreat rate of 52 m/year for tidewater glaciers on Novaya Zemlya from 1992 to 2010. Maraldo and Choi (2025) identified frontal retreat rate of Novaya Zemlya glaciers from 1931-2021 and found an increased each decade since the early 1970s, reaching a peak retreat rate of 65 m/year between 2011 and 2021. In 2000 Rikeva Glacier extended beyond the island that would emerge at Point A. The landbased terminus lobe extended just beyond Point B. By 2013 the glacier had retreated adjacent to the island, with the island acting as a stabilizing point for the terminus. The terminus lobe had retreated just south and east of Point B.

In 2018 Rikeva Glacier terminus rested on an island at Point A that acted as a buttress for the glacier terminus. By 2025 the glacier had retreated from the island with 4.5 km2 of glacier retreat since 2018 and 8 km2 of retreat since 2000.
